How to Lose Belly Fat Without Starving Yourself or Overtraining

Firstly, understanding the role of diet in losing belly fat is crucial. It’s essential to focus on nutrient-dense foods rather than simply cutting calories. This means incorporating a variety of whole foods into your meals, such as f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. These foods not only provide the nutrients your body needs but also help you feel fuller for longer, reducing the urge to snack unnecessarily.

One effective approach is to pay attention to portion sizes. Instead of dramatically reducing your food intake, aim to eat smaller portions of healthier foods. This allows you to enjoy your meals without feeling deprived. Consider using smaller plates and bowls, which can help trick your brain into feeling satisfied with less food.

In addition to portion control, consider incorporating more fiber into your diet. Foods high in fiber, such as legumes, whole grains, fruits, and vegetables, promote satiety and can aid in digestion. Fiber helps manage blood sugar levels and reduces overall calorie intake by keeping you feeling full longer. Aim for a daily intake of around 25-30 grams of fiber to support your weight loss efforts.

Staying hydrated is another simple yet effective strategy for losing belly fat. Often, we confuse thirst with hunger, leading to unnecessary snacking. Drinking enough water throughout the day can help control your appetite and improve your overall metabolism. Aim for at least 8 glasses of water daily, and consider drinking a glass before meals to help limit your food intake.

When it comes to exercise, balance is key. You don’t need to spend hours at the gym to see results. Incorporating a mix of cardiovascular exercise and strength training into your routine is often more effective for losing belly fat.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week, such as brisk walking, cycling, or swimming. Complement this with two to three days of strength training to build muscle, which increases your resting metabolic rate and helps burn more calories even when you’re not exercising.

It’s also important to listen to your body. Overtraining can lead to injuries, burnout, and even weight gain due to increased stress levels. Instead of pushing yourself to the limit every time, focus on finding a balance that works for you. Incorporate rest days into your routine to allow your muscles to recover, and consider activities like yoga or stretching to enhance flexibility and alleviate stress.

Another vital aspect of losing belly fat is managing stress effectively. High-stress levels can lead to an increase in cortisol, a hormone that is linked to fat accumulation in the abdominal area. Engage in stress-reducing activities such as meditation, deep breathing exercises, or spending time in nature. Finding healthy outlets for stress can prevent emotional eating and support your weight loss journey.
